Product Description

by Lisa Orris (Author)

Have you ever apologized for your tears in public? This book will finally affirm that your tears are not a sign of weakness-they are sacred and deserve to be seen.

Never Apologize for Your Tears is a heartfelt grief book and healing companion for anyone navigating loss. With raw honesty and hard-earned wisdom, author Lisa Orris shares her personal story of heartbreak along with the practices that helped her find light again. Part memoir, part spiritual guide, and part practical grief workbook, this book will help you:

  • Give yourself permission to grieve deeply and release the shame of not "moving on."
  • Break free from cultural myths about grief and uncover how spirituality can both help and harm.
  • Understand that grief is not an emotion to "get over," but a lived experience to move through.
  • Explore powerful grief rituals and healing practices to foster hope, growth, and resilience.

For anyone facing loss-whether the death of a loved one, a life transition, or heartbreak-this compassionate resource offers comfort and encouragement. You'll be reminded that your tears tell how much you have loved and lost.
